Class StandardTokenizerImpl


  • public final class StandardTokenizerImpl
    extends Object
    This class implements Word Break rules from the Unicode Text Segmentation algorithm, as specified in Unicode Standard Annex #29.

    Tokens produced are of the following types:

    • <ALPHANUM>: A sequence of alphabetic and numeric characters
    • <NUM>: A number
    • <SOUTHEAST_ASIAN>: A sequence of characters from South and Southeast Asian languages, including Thai, Lao, Myanmar, and Khmer
    • <IDEOGRAPHIC>: A single CJKV ideographic character
    • <HIRAGANA>: A single hiragana character
    • <KATAKANA>: A sequence of katakana characters
    • <HANGUL>: A sequence of Hangul characters
    • <EMOJI>: A sequence of Emoji characters

      • SOUTH_EAST_ASIAN_TYPE

        public static final int SOUTH_EAST_ASIAN_TYPE
        Chars in class \p{Line_Break = Complex_Context} are from South East Asian scripts (Thai, Lao, Myanmar, Khmer, etc.). Sequences of these are kept together as as a single token rather than broken up, because the logic required to break them at word boundaries is too complex for UAX#29.

        See Unicode Line Breaking Algorithm: http://www.unicode.org/reports/tr14/#SA

      • yyreset

        public final void yyreset​(Reader reader)
        Resets the scanner to read from a new input stream. Does not close the old reader. All internal variables are reset, the old input stream cannot be reused (internal buffer is discarded and lost). Lexical state is set to ZZ_INITIAL. Internal scan buffer is resized down to its initial length, if it has grown.
        Parameters:
        reader - the new input stream

      • yypushback

        public void yypushback​(int number)
        Pushes the specified amount of characters back into the input stream. They will be read again by then next call of the scanning method
        Parameters:
        number - the number of characters to be read again. This number must not be greater than yylength()!
